Module: Pod::Specification::JSONSupport
- Included in:
- Pod::Specification
- Defined in:
- lib/cocoapods-core/specification/json.rb
Instance Method Summary collapse
-
#to_hash ⇒ Hash
The hash representation of the specification including subspecs.
-
#to_json(*a) ⇒ String
The json representation of the specification.
-
#to_pretty_json(*a) ⇒ String
The pretty json representation of the specification.

#to_hash ⇒ Hash
23 24 25 26 27 28 29 30 31 32 33 34 35 36 37 38 39 40 41 42 43 44 45 46 47 48 |
# File 'lib/cocoapods-core/specification/json.rb', line 23 def to_hash hash = attributes_hash.dup if root? || available_platforms != parent.available_platforms platforms = Hash[available_platforms.map { |p| [p.name.to_s, p.deployment_target && p.deployment_target.to_s] }] hash['platforms'] = platforms end specs_by_type = subspecs.group_by(&:spec_type) all_appspecs = specs_by_type[:app] || [] all_testspecs = specs_by_type[:test] || [] all_subspecs = specs_by_type[:library] || [] hash.delete('testspecs') hash['testspecs'] = all_testspecs.map(&:to_hash) unless all_testspecs.empty? hash.delete('appspecs') hash['appspecs'] = all_appspecs.map(&:to_hash) unless all_appspecs.empty? hash.delete('subspecs') hash['subspecs'] = all_subspecs.map(&:to_hash) unless all_subspecs.empty? # Since CocoaPods 1.7 version the DSL has changed to be pluralized. When we serialize a podspec to JSON with # 1.7, ensure that we also include the singular version in the hash to maintain backwards compatibility with # < 1.7 versions. We also delete this key and re-add it to ensure it gets added at the end. hash.delete('swift_version') hash['swift_version'] = swift_version.to_s unless swift_version.nil? hash end |
#to_json(*a) ⇒ String
6 7 8 9 |
# File 'lib/cocoapods-core/specification/json.rb', line 6 def to_json(*a) require 'json' JSON.dump(to_hash, *a) << "\n" end |
#to_pretty_json(*a) ⇒ String
13 14 15 16 |
# File 'lib/cocoapods-core/specification/json.rb', line 13 def to_pretty_json(*a) require 'json' JSON.pretty_generate(to_hash, *a) << "\n" end |
